Starting, expanding, or moving a business? BC Registries and Online Services manages the creation (registration and/or incorporation) and listing of businesses and organizations in British Columbia.
The BC Business Registry is a self-serve online resource where you can request your business name, register, and maintain your business all in one convenient location. The process is clearly outlined with step-by-step guidance.

Name Request
Research and request a name for your new or existing B.C. business. Here you are able to:
- Search for a business name.
- Manage your existing Name Request.
